SaGa Frontier Remastered announced

Hot Fuse.

Square Enix has announced a remaster of SaGa Frontier.

SaGa Frontier is a Squaresoft role-playing game that came out for the PSone in Japan in 1997 and then in North America in 1998, but was never released in Europe.

Square Enix said the remaster has updated graphics, events, cutscenes and a new protagonist called Fuse.

And here’s the official blurb:

“The team of eight have returned – now with Fuse added as a playable character!

“Choose your favourite character and embark on your own unique journey.

“Each of the eight characters have different goals and endings. Your choices will affect how events unfold using the Free-Form Scenario System. This in-depth system will allow you to manipulate and expand a story all your own.

“Challenge yourself in nail-biting battles by using ‘glimmer’ as well as learning new skills such as the ability to fire consecutive special attacks from multiple team members.

“With beautiful graphics, as well as the addition of new events and features, SaGa Frontier Remastered is an experience not to be missed!”

It’s due out on PC via Steam, PlayStation 4, Nintendo Switch, iOS and Android summer 2021.
